Description
RegawMOD Bootloader Customizer is a utility for Windows that allows the
user to create a PJ75IMG.zip containing a custom bootloader image.
With this program, you are able to edit the text on the pink banner at the top
(***LOCKED*** in stock or ---LazyPanda--- in custom),
change the S-OFF to S-ON, and hide/customize the splash screen disclaimer.

Choosing the "Stock Look" option is just like relocking your bootloader
and flashing the stock bootloader without having to do either of them! Very easy!

This program will NOT flash the zip for you, but it will allow you to save it to your computer to let you flash the zip yourself.
The process (flashing a new bootloader) is dangerous and may possibly brick your device if done incorrectly. You have been warned.

Requirements
Windows w/ .NET 3.5 or higher
HTC Evo 4G LTE
Flashing the PJ75IMG.zip that this utility produces REQUIRES your device to be LazyPanda S-OFF.

Usage
1. Run the RegawMOD Bootloader Customizer.exe on your computer.
2. Either choose "Stock Look" from the options,
or customize your look and feel using the text box at the top and options below.
The preview on the right will update live as you change the text and options.
You can change the splash screen text by selecting "Custom Developer Disclaimer".
3. Press "Create Zip"

How To Flash A PJ75IMG.zip
  1. Place the PJ75IMG.zip on the root of your external sdcard. (Copy it right onto your sdcard, not in any folder)
  2. Reboot the phone into the bootloader by either:
    • Powering off your phone completely, then hold Volume-Down and Power until the phone boots into the bootloader
    • If you have the android sdk set up, type 'adb reboot-bootloader'
    • Use my RegawMOD Rebooter
  3. Then select the menu option "Bootloader" and press the power button.
    • If you rebooted the manual way (Volume-Down + Power) You should already be at this menu
  4. It will load the PJ75IMG.zip from your sdcard and ask you to accept the flash.
  5. Press Volume Up to flash
  6. Once prompted, press Power to reboot
  7. Pro-Tip #1 (thanks dsEVOlve): Remove the PJ75IMG.zip from your sdcard so it doesn't load next time you enter the bootloader.

Changelog
Version 3.1.1 | 07.04.12
  • Minor fix to stock look text

Version 3.1 | 07.01.12
  • Updated hboot to LazyPanda 1.12.2222 (adds fastboot flashing back)

Version 3.0 | 06.30.12
  • Changed "S_ON" to "S-ON" for more realistic look when selecting "Stock Look"
  • Changed "** LOCKED **" to "*** LOCKED ***" for more realistic look when selecting "Stock Look"
  • Changed Version # to 1.12.0000 when selecting "Stock Look" (Stays 1.12.1111 otherwise)
  • Hidden red HTC Developer splash screen text when selecting "Stock Look"
  • Custom hboot (Not "Stock Look") gets updated timestamp on build
  • Ability to customize red HTC Developer splash screen text

I have dried this a few times and am running into the problem of the zip image not installing. The wierd thing is when in the bootloader I can see it read a series of images saying no image after each one, and moves into the fastboot. This also happened when I was trying to update to the latest Lazy Panda HBoot. Any suggestions?

I started S-ON with Regaw and when the 1.22 base came out I did S-OFF (Lazy Panda). I have been running MeanROM and tried to do this after the new base came out, could that be the problem?

Please double check that the file name in /sdcard2 doesn't end in .zip.zip and that you don't have multiple IMG zips there.

Also, check the md5sum to ensure a good download.

Simple stuff, I know. Gotta cover the bases.

After you are in hboot, do you see an option for fastboot?

Ok,

so the checksum was good, and I made sure zip wasn't in the name with only one image at a time, but it still would not load. When I go into HBOOT it has FASTBOOT highlighted in red(not an option) with

BOOTLOADER
REBOOT
REBOOT BOOTLOADER
POWERDOWN

as selectable options. When I press the power button on bootloader it looks at the zip image but does not load it. The only thing I can think of at this moment is that I have it in the wrong directory:
/sdcard/
 
You have your EStrongs File Explorer settings set to look at /sdcard rather than just / that's probably the problem.

In any case, /sdcard/ext_sd == /sdcard2 so put your image zip there, that's your external sd card.
